How much does an Information Systems Analyst make in North Carolina? The average Information Systems Analyst salary in North Carolina is $67,644 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$61,788 and $74,734.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.
Percentile | Salary | Location | Last Updated |
10th Percentile Information Systems Analyst Salary | $56,456 | NC | March 26, 2024 |
25th Percentile Information Systems Analyst Salary | $61,788 | NC | March 26, 2024 |
50th Percentile Information Systems Analyst Salary | $67,644 | NC | March 26, 2024 |
75th Percentile Information Systems Analyst Salary | $74,734 | NC | March 26, 2024 |
90th Percentile Information Systems Analyst Salary | $81,189 | NC | March 26, 2024 |
A systems analyst is an information technology (IT) professional who specializes in analyzing, designing and implementing information systems. Systems analysts assess the suitability of information systems in terms of their intended outcomes and liaise with end users, software vendors and programmers in order to achieve these outcomes. A systems analyst is a person who uses analysis and design techniques to solve business problems using information technology.
